Award ceremony of INPA man of the year 2023 took place on Saturday 9th of March 2024 at De Legends Hotel Owerri where a notable Son of the state and a Lagos based freight forwarding guru, Eziopara Ben Anyanwu was conferred with the honour.  The event which had a roll call of media personalities from within and outside the state was chaired by the former Governor of the state, Chief Dr Ikedi Ohakim, represented by Professor Cona Anosike while Governor Hope Uzodinma who was Chief Guest of Honour was represented by his former Commissioner for Information, Chief Declan Emelumba.

This is the second of such Award ceremony organised by the Imo State Newspaper Publishers Association which is a body put together for the regulation and discipline of practitioners. The pioneer recipient of the award was wife of the late Governor of Ondo state, Chief Mrs Betty Akeredolu.

Receiving the man of the year award, the Awardee thanked INPA for finding him fit and proper to be conferred with the honour, assuring the body of his “willingness and desire to open a chapter  of robust partnership with them that will focus on good governance monitoring and development evaluation”. He remarked that the business of newspapering in information dissemination is critical in assisting governments to perform better. Noting further he said , ” our government must be helped to succeed, especially now that the country is at the lowest ebb of development. It is the role of organisations like INPA to set agenda for development and ensure it is followed by oversighting the ministries,  departments and appointees to ensure that they are on track”.

The Obube born philanthropist however used the opportunity to applaud the governor, Senator Hope Uzodinma over his achievements in infrastructural development, especially in the areas of road rehabilitation in Owerri Federal constituency and pleaded for his immediate intervention in the Naze/Egbu road leading into the multibillion Naira building materials market which is in very bad shape. He called on the governor not to be distracted in his pursuit of the actualisation of Imo state charter of Equity aimed at a peaceful transition of political power among the three geopolitical zones in the state. The Awardee asked the governor to use his position as the Chief security officer of the state to galvanise all the security apparachiks in the state to launch a holistic and decisive attack on the bandits, kidnappers and sundry criminals threatening the peace of the residents and natives of Owerri West. In his keynote address the chairman of the occasion, Chief Ikedi Ohakim through his representative Professor Anosike praised the initiative of INPA in instituting such a programme, noting that it is important the group respects the objectives of the Association for it to endure. In his goodwill message, the governor,  represented by Chief Emelumba had pledged support and cooperation with INPA,  and charged it to be objective  and dispense its duty without influence from outside. In his address, the INPA chairman,  Mr Declan Anaele said the recipient of the Award was chosen on the basis of his contributions to the state after an opinion poll from traditional rulers and the Imo public found him suitable. He reeled out some of the problems militating against the Association which includes equipment and finance, maintaining that INPA is the highest private employer of labour in the state.
